San Francisco disease-focused nonprofits
There are 355 medical disease and disorder focused nonprofits in the greater San Francisco metro area, including the cities of San Francisco, Berkeley, Livermore, Oakland, Pleasanton, Redwood City, San Mateo, San Rafael, San Ramon, South San Francisco, and Walnut Creek. Combined, these San Francisco metro disease-focused nonprofits employ 1,906 people, earn more than $334 million in revenue each year, and have assets of $865 million.

Key takeaways for revenue stats:
- Large organizations like American Academy of Ophthalmology (AAO), Vision y Compromiso (VyC), Positive Resource Center (PRC), the Foundation of the American Academy of Ophthalmology, and International Society for Magnetic Resonance in Medicine (ISMRM) earn the majority of revenues among nonprofits in San Francisco disease-focused nonprofits.
- Organizations with less than $1 million in revenue account for 11.7% of combined nonprofit revenues, whereas organizations in San Francisco disease-focused nonprofits with more than $100 million account for 0.0% of nonprofit earnings.
